Chapter Five
THROBBING PAIN SHOT through my muscles. It didnât take long to remember what had happened. With my hands tied behind my back, I understood that I was being held against my will. A no-brainer, all things considered.
Someone had attacked me.
I opened my eyes and gained my bearings. Frantically, I searched the room. Someone else was seated across from me but who? I blinked but it was no use. I was trying too hard.
Squeezing my eyes shut again, I retraced my last steps. I was struck from behind and now restrained which meant my cohorts were currently unavailable.
Someone groaned.
âCarter?â I lifted my head and tried to make out the figure in front of me.
âWhy couldnât you just stay asleep?â Carter asked.
âGuess itâs too late to apologize now.â
He was right, of course. If I hadnât set my alarm with intentions of being an annoyance, we wouldnât have been in this predicament. Weâd be dreaming of sugar plums or at least a piping hot breakfast at Francineâs.
âWho were you expecting, Hun?â
âAgent Pre...Nichols?â I focused on a nearby ottoman. âWhat are you doing?â I yanked my arms and wiggled my fingers. Secured ropes. Fabulous. âWhatâs wrong with you?â Anger zipped through my veins. âUntie me!â
Agent Pretty buffed her fingernails with an emery board. She thrust her hand forward and examined her progress. âIâd love to help but...â
âSheâs the one who tied us up,â said Carter.
The corrupt agent leapt to her feet. âNow look what youâve done! Youâve ruined the surprise!â
Carter and I exchanged glances. He shook his head in warning and I wondered if the signal meant that Ida Belle and Gertie werenât coming to our rescue.
I concentrated on Nichols. âI knew you couldnât be trusted.â
âOh? Whyâs that?â
âWell besides the fact that you canât count and have elevenâtwelve counting Rudolphâreindeers on display, you canât carry on a conversation without gushing over fellow agents which means you arenât really paying attention to the conversations.â I smirked. âMy guess is, you donât have much to add. All of that aside, I was on to you from the beginning.â
I was blindsided, didnât have a clue.
âIf thatâs true then Granny Grumps and Mammaw Madness probably cast a light of suspicion in my direction.â
âThatâs not all theyâll cast in your direction.â I dropped my head and feigned defeat but it wasnât easy. Gertie and Ida Belle took turns at the window, making hand signals and mouthing their instructions. My shoulders relaxed as soon as I saw them. The change in body language shouldâve been a true tell but Agent Pretty didnât notice.
âWhy are you doing this?â Carterâs biceps flexed and his upper body jerked. He mustâve been able to free one of his hands. As if he understood what I was thinking, he nodded once.
âCare to tell me how I earned a professional frenemy?â I knew why. Money was the root of all evil. When ten million dollars was placed on oneâs head, criminals crowded the streets and lurked around every corner.
